Decision Framework
Core Web Vitals Fixes
- If LCP > 2.5s → preload hero image (
fetchpriority="high"), enable SSR/SSG, add CDN to cut TTFB
- If INP > 200ms → break long JS tasks with
scheduler.yield(), offload heavy work to Web Worker
- If CLS > 0.1 → add explicit
width/height or aspect-ratio to every image and embed
- If TTFB > 800ms → CDN edge caching, optimize DB queries, reduce middleware chain
Image Optimization
- If hero/above-fold image →
<link rel="preload" as="image"> + fetchpriority="high", never loading="lazy"
- If below-fold →
loading="lazy" (native, no library needed) + explicit dimensions
- If icon/logo/illustration → SVG (vector, infinitely scalable, tiny file size)
- Default →
<img srcset="..." sizes="..."> in WebP with explicit width and height attributes
Accessibility Triage
- If interactive element not keyboard-reachable → replace
<div onClick> with <button>
- If color is the only differentiator → add icon, pattern, or text label alongside it
- If focus indicator missing →
outline: 2px solid; outline-offset: 2px at minimum
- If form input without label →
<label for="..."> or aria-label; placeholder is never a label
- Default → semantic HTML over ARIA; ARIA is a last resort when native HTML is insufficient
ARIA Usage
- If native HTML element exists → use it; no ARIA role needed
- If custom interactive widget → implement the exact WAI-ARIA authoring pattern
- If decorative image →
alt="" (explicitly empty, not missing attribute)
- Default →
role="alert" for errors, aria-expanded for toggles, aria-live="polite" for async updates
Anti-Patterns
| Don't | Why | Do Instead |
|---|
| Unoptimized hero image | Single biggest LCP killer | WebP + fetchpriority="high" + srcset |
aria-label on everything | Overrides native semantics, confuses screen readers | Semantic HTML first; ARIA only for gaps |
Remove CSS outline | Keyboard users lose all focus visibility | Replace with ring-2 ring-offset-2 custom outline |
loading="lazy" on above-fold images | Delays LCP artificially | loading="eager" + fetchpriority="high" |
| Gzip-only compression | 15-25% larger than Brotli for same CPU cost | Enable Brotli at CDN or nginx (brotli on;) |
| Skip screen reader testing | Automated tools miss ~43% of real WCAG issues | Test with VoiceOver + Safari or NVDA + Chrome |
Quality Gates
Core Web Vitals Reference
| Metric | Target | Common cause | Fix |
|---|
| LCP | ≤ 2.5s | Large hero image, no SSR, slow TTFB | Preload + fetchpriority="high", CDN, SSR/SSG |
| INP | ≤ 200ms | Long JS tasks blocking main thread | scheduler.yield(), Web Worker, debounce handlers |
| CLS | ≤ 0.1 | Images/ads without dimensions | width/height or aspect-ratio on all media |
| TTFB | ≤ 800ms | Slow server, no CDN, expensive DB queries | CDN edge cache, query optimization, reduce middleware |
Image Markup
<link rel="preload" href="hero.webp" as="image" fetchpriority="high">
<img src="hero.webp"
srcset="hero-800w.webp 800w, hero-1600w.webp 1600w"
sizes="(max-width: 800px) 100vw, 50vw"
width="1600" height="900"
loading="eager"
fetchpriority="high"
alt="Descriptive alt text">
<img src="card.webp" width="400" height="300" loading="lazy" alt="...">
<img src="divider.svg" alt="">
Long Task Fix
async function processLargeDataset(items) {
for (let i = 0; i < items.length; i++) {
process(items[i]);
if (i % 100 === 0) {
await scheduler.yield();
}
}
}
const prefersReduced = window.matchMedia('(prefers-reduced-motion: reduce)').matches;
element.animate(keyframes, { duration: prefersReduced ? 0 : 300 });
Accessibility Patterns
<a href="#main-content" class="skip-link">Skip to main content</a>
<label for="email">Email address</label>
<input id="email" type="email" aria-describedby="email-error">
<span id="email-error" role="alert">Enter a valid email address</span>
<button type="button" aria-expanded="false" aria-controls="menu">Menu</button>
<div aria-live="polite" aria-atomic="true" id="status"></div>
Focus indicators — never remove outline; replace if needed:
:focus-visible {
outline: 2px solid #005fcc;
outline-offset: 2px;
}
Color contrast minimums:
- Body text: 4.5:1 ratio
- Large text (18px+ bold or 24px+ regular): 3:1
- UI components and icons: 3:1
